Senior eFX Java Developer at Quanteam, London, £Contract Rate

Duration not stated Construction Information Technology

Contract Description



Senior EFX Developer

CONTEXT

The FX electronic trading business is executing a strategic renewal programme that involves gradual and complete overhaul of the core pricing and trading systems.

The IT team comprises 80+ people across UK, Spain and Poland, and Latam, supported by BAs, Product Owners and QA, although we are organised into smaller functional squads of around 10 people each.

We currently have a tech stack comprising of various vendor products and in-house built Java components. We are actively migrating the vendor products to our own Java based solutions.

In addition, we are building ground up, our core pricing, hedging, and booking systems, using a blend of products and custom coding using the latest and best-in-class technologies.

We are also redesigning everything from the market connectivity adapters (e.g. Bloomberg, FxAll, 360T), pricing engines, risk engines, hedging circuits, to regulatory reporting modules and data lakes.

The ideal candidate will be a senior contributor specialised in low latency multi-threaded development using protocols/products like FIX, REST, Hazelcast, Aeron, Kafka. They will be focused in designing for low level performance, reliability, and scalability to handle larger pricing and trade volumes. Instrumentation and observability are also extremely important.

They should hit the ground running and be able to help with mentoring junior members of the team, leading by example though promotion of coding and testing best practices, whilst consistently shipping reliable code to production.

ESSENTIAL SKILLSET/EXPERIENCE
• Core Java 17+
• Low latency development techniques (zero GC/copy)
• Performance tuning, GC and OS optimization
• FIX protocol
• Low latency messaging (Aeron), optimised data transports (SBE, protobuf), Agrona, Chronicle
• FX knowledge or similar eTrading domain - pricing/trading/hedging/liquidity management, spot/fwd/NDF products
• RFQ & Streaming trading protocols, market-making, order management
• Grid compute/distributed caching (Hazelcast, Redis, Coherence or similar)

Hybrid 1 day per week in London office (Triton Square)